Understanding Contribution Schedules

How contribution schedules work, when payments are due, and how to submit evidence.

Contribution Schedules

Contribution schedules are automatically generated based on your fund's start date and cutoff days.

Schedule Frequency

By default, contributions are due every 15 days, aligned to the fund's configured cutoff days (typically the 15th and 30th of each month).

Submitting a Contribution

  1. Go to the Contributions page.
  2. Find the current schedule period.
  3. Click Submit Contribution.
  4. Upload payment evidence (receipt, screenshot, or photo).
  5. Your contribution will show as Pending until the fund manager approves it.

Contribution Statuses

StatusMeaning
PendingEvidence submitted, awaiting manager approval
ApprovedManager has verified and approved the payment
RejectedManager rejected — you may need to resubmit

Evidence Requirements

  • Accepted formats: JPEG, PNG, WebP, GIF
  • Maximum file size: 5 MB
  • Must clearly show the payment amount and date

Late Contributions

If you miss a due date, penalties are automatically calculated based on the fund's penalty configuration. Pay on time to avoid extra charges.
